Car Key Cutting Near Me

Getting a new key made isn't always an easy or cheap process. The cost of a new lock can differ based on whether you visit a locksmith or a hardware store.

Basic home, luggage keys, as well as safe keys are typically inexpensive to duplicate. Modern car keys are equipped with transponders or chips that require a skilled programmer to program.

Cheap Key Replacements for Keys

You can find a replacement car key at a reasonable price in several different places. One place to go is your local key cutting hardware shop. Most of these stores can cut traditional keys and typically have a machine that will also program the new key. These stores might charge a fee for this service but are typically less expensive than dealers.

Another option is a national retailer like AutoZone. They can repair all kinds of keys for cars, including the advanced keys used in modern vehicles. They are usually able to duplicate the key without requiring the original key to duplicate it this is a major advantage over locksmiths who specialize in this.

However, you should be aware that the key from AutoZone may not look exactly like your old key and will likely be made from generic components instead of the original parts that came with your car. This can cause problems when the new key is installed on your car.

Online services such as Keys Express can also provide an alternative car key that is cheap. They can cut and program the key or fob right on the spot. They have a network of trained technicians located across the country. They usually can complete the job in a shorter time than traditional locks and keys, and you should be located close to where you live.

You can also buy an electronic key that is made for aftermarket on the internet. This type of key is not made by the car manufacturer, and it might not work with your vehicle, however it is a lot cheaper than buying a new one from a dealer.

You can also contact your insurance company or AAA for roadside assistance. They are often able to assist with a low-cost key replacement however it will depend on the make and model of your car as well as if the key comes with a transponder chip or not. If your key has a transponder, you'll need go to the dealership to get a replacement. This can cost up to $200 and towing from the roadside to a dealership might be included.

Laser-Cut Keys

Laser-cut keys are a fantastic option for those who want to add a layer of security to their vehicle. These keys can be obtained from a professional locksmith and are more difficult to duplicate than traditional keys. They are less likely to jam in the ignition.

Laser-cut keys are the next level up from an ordinary transponder or key. It requires more sophisticated equipment to manufacture. A key that is laser cut car keys near me-cut is created by machining the key's metal to a pre-set, precise depth. This method can be used to cut the upper and lower sides of the key, and after that a specific "smart part" inside the key can be programmed. This procedure allows the key to operate the locks and ignition, but the engine will need to be started with the standard key.

These keys are utilized in high-end vehicles and offer the highest level of security for your car. A laser-cut key cannot be made using a standard key blank which can be cut by any key cutting machine. It must be professionally made in a locksmith shop or dealership. This is because the key that is laser-cut is unique in its design and is not able to be duplicated.

Laser-cut keys have a higher degree of durability than regular keys. They are sturdier and thicker, and have an engraved groove in the middle, rather than notches along the edges. They can be put into a lock from either side, and even work with the key upside down. Laser-cut keys can be used with any type of door or ignition cylinder lock, and they will work regardless of the direction they are placed in.

They are also difficult to identify. They are created using lasers, which are more precise and has a greater tolerance than a standard one. This makes it difficult to duplicate them with the standard key cutting machine. A skilled locksmith can create a laser-cut key however the equipment required is more expensive than the tools used for regular keys.
